The Lament of the Demobilised

'Four years,' some say consolingly,
'Oh well,
What's that? You're young. And then it must have been
A very fine experience for you!'

And they forget
How others stayed behind and just got on -
Got on the better since we were away.
And we came home and found
They had achieved, and men revered their names,
But never mentioned ours;
And no one talked heroics now; and we
Must just go back and start again once more.

'You threw four years into the melting-pot -
Did you indeed!' these others cry.
'Oh well,
The more fool you!'
And we're beginning to agree with them.
